Jewish and Haitian Americans Share Heritage Celebration

May is both Jewish American Heritage Month and Haitian American Heritage Month, and members of both communities came together for an interactive program organized by Greater Miami Jewish Federation’s Jewish Community Relations Council (JCRC), Sant La and Ayiti Community Trust. In addition to a keynote address by Rabbi Mario Rojzman of Beth Torah Benny Rok Campus, the first-of-its-kind event included opportunities for participants to get to know each other and explore similarities and shared history. For example, many were interested to know that Haiti openly accepted Jewish refugees during the Holocaust. The event is part of the 10 Days of Connection, a county-wide initiative during which Miami communities build bridges of understanding and unity across diverse populations.
